JAMES Ellison heads to Oulton Park full of confidence after his first MCE Insurance British Superbike Championship double at Brands Hatch last weekend.

But he is warning his fans not to expect him to produce results like that every round.

The JG Speedfit Kawasaki rider is second in the standings after two rounds just six points behind Shane Byrne following his Brands Hatch double and opening round win at Donington.

But the 34-year-old from Kendal is expecting a tough battle on the Cheshire circuit.

"My confidence is always high coming into rounds, but it is nice to have the run of the win at Donington and two at Brands Hatch," said.

"But then all of a sudden, it's like everyone expects that every weekend and that isn't going to happen, especially in BSB, and not at this level with the riders in it.

"We have to be realistic; some riders are strong at some circuits and some at others, like Oulton Park where the sectors are a bit different, so it is about finding the balance.

"Next weekend is going to be tough as it is so close there, so I am going to prepare for it as normal and just do the best job we can.

"There is definitely a lot of pressure because of the results we had at Brands Hatch, but I am not going to let that affect me."
